  • Feb 28, 1969
    Pop vocalist Pat Monahan is born in Erie, Pennsylvania. As the lead singer of Train, he co-writes "Drops Of Jupiter (Tell Me)," a 2001 pop hit that gets referenced--along with the band--in Sam Hunt's 2014 country hit "Leave The Night On"
    Nov 6, 2012
    Capitol releases "Now That's What I Call Music! 44." The Little Big Town single "Pontoon" appears on the pop compilation, along with tracks by Kelly Clarkson, Katy Perry, Train and Maroon 5
    Dec 25, 2014
    Trisha Yearwood, Lucy Hale, Train and Gavin DeGraw participate in the ABC holiday special "Disney Parks Frozen Christmas Celebration"
